摘要:
This paper describes a digital signal processing quadrature phase shift keying (QPSK) burst demodulator for satellite communications that uses a new technique which sequentially changes the receive filter. By changing the filter bandwidth according to the signal preamble pattern, the proposed technique improves the recovered carrier S/N and the recovered symbol clock S/N. The demodulator's low unique word miss probability (P(miss)) and its low cycle-skip rate for the recovered carrier and symbol clocks at very low E(b)/N0 (3 dB or less) will ease the design of very small aperture terminal (VSAT) systems. A governmental communications application for the system is briefly discussed.
